PER CURIAM:
-- 1 of 2 --
This appeal is from the district court’s judgment entered pursuant to the
jury’s verdict and from the district court’s denial of appellant’s post-judgment
motion to alter, amend, or vacate the judgment. We have carefully considered the
grounds for reversal appellant raises in her brief and conclude that they lack merit.
AFFIRMED.
